Hoodlums in Amotekun Uniforms Steal Vehicles in Osun

Hoodlums, posing in Osun Amotekun uniforms, invaded a mechanic workshop in Osogbo, Osun State, on Friday, stealing three vehicles and spare parts worth millions of naira.

Witnesses reported that about twenty armed men arrived at the workshop in Hilux vans around 10 am. They spent hours on the scene, towing away three vehicles belonging to customers. The workshop owner, Babatunde Oyetunji, located opposite the NNPC mega station, confirmed the incident.

Oyetunji stated, “I was away when the armed hoodlums, disguised as Amotekun operatives, invaded my workshop and stole three vehicles with new engines and gears. My apprentices described it as a huge siege. I urge the Inspector General of Police to investigate this misuse of Amotekun uniforms for such a heinous crime.”

In response, Osun Amotekun’s Public Relations Officer, Abass Yusuf, denied any involvement of their corps in the robbery.
